Paul D. Foote
(1888-1971) lived in Lincoln. Physicist, educator,
business executive, involved significantly in the early
development of the optical glass industry and in developing
the first standards for using x-ray equipment in hospitals,
served as director of research for Gulf Oil Corporation,
and later as assistant secretary of defense for research
and engineering, elected to the National Academy of Sciences.
